Taken from a series of studies in a frost laden paddock on a dusk winters evening, 'Hoare Frost' is a semi abstract interpretation of the wonderful shapes and colours created by the Rosebay Willow herb which had gone wild over the summer. With flowers gone and just the swaying sea of dried stems and dried leaves remaining, it made an amazing view looking over to a distant farmstead with welcoming orange lights in the window.
Painted in built up layers of oilpaints
